How to predefine header file path in a project


I am trying to use the following method to include a project header file:

#include FILE_PATH

Where FILE_PATH is defined as the file to be included.

The project compiles without errors if FILE_PATH is include as:

#define FILE_PATH "hal/micro/config.h"
#include FILE_PATH

But if FILE_PATH is pre-defined as a compiler define option inside the project options, then building the project returns the following error:

Error #13: Expected a file name

The development software being used is Code Composer Studio version 6.

What am I missing here to pre-define the header file path in a project?

Solution

  • @StenSoft wrote:

    The IDE does not correctly escape the parameters. You should escape the quotes. You can also try placing PLATFORM_HEADER somewhere in the code and see what the compiler would tell you it sees.
